Israeli bodies from 2006 war come home

Israeli Prime Minister Ehud Olmert embraces Karnit Goldwasser, wife of Israeli soldier Ehud Goldwasser as they place hands on his coffin at Shraga army base near the northern Israel city of Nahariya on July 16, 2008. Lebanon's Hezbollah guerrillas released the bodies of Goldwasser and Eldad Regev in exchange for prisoners held by the Israelis. At left is Israel's Defense Minister Ehud Barak. (UPI Photo/Avi Ohayon/GPO)
